A nitric oxide responsive AIE probe for detecting the progression of osteoarthritis

Jin Pan, Guojie Xu, Xichi Chen, Shicheng Li, Lin Cheng, Ping Sui, Jiaqi Ye, Xuerui Yang, Shanshan Xi, Fabiao Yu, Tongmeng Jiang

2023Journal of Materials Chemistry B17 citationsDOI

Abstract

An AIE probe was established for reacting with NO and emitting fluorescence in arthritic joints/chondrocytes. This AIE probe is appropriate for detecting the progression of osteoarthritis.
